This morning, it also rang for the eleventh-graders and ninth-graders of Secondary School No. 3 of Lepel.
The school principal, Alexander Brutsky-Stempkovsky, addressed the graduates, teachers, parents, and guests of the celebration with a welcoming speech and best wishes:
- May your path into adult life be bright, peaceful, and joyful. We would like the school bell to always ring in your hearts, bringing you back to carefree school days.
Elena Borodeiko, Head of the Culture Department of the District Executive Committee, a guest of honour, also addressed the main protagonists of the celebration:
- I wish you, graduates, to successfully use the wealth of knowledge you have acquired within the school walls in choosing your future profession and on your life path. Many new ventures and discoveries await you.
The festive assembly was enhanced by musical performances and, of course, the Last Bell, whose ringing reminded the graduates: it's time to set sail – and good luck on your journey! Ahead lies adult, independent life with its excitements, anxieties, and joys. And the first step will have to be taken very soon, as a serious period is beginning for the students.
Joy, happiness, eager anticipation of new changes, and at the same time – sadness, tears of bright sorrow, a premonition of parting – such is the Last Bell ceremony.
